Web07. jul 2024. · Short answer: No. An HSA is owned by one person. Yet, there is a way for you and your spouse to have HSAs of your own. If you and your spouse are covered under the same HDHP, you can each open your own HSA and contribute separately. WebIt is a tax-advantaged medical savings account for participants in a qualifying high-deductible health plan (HDHP). When a participant enrolls, they or their employer can contribute funds from their paycheck tax-free! The potential triple tax advantages and long … software testing from home jobsWebHSA vs. 401 (K) Both accounts let you make pre-tax contributions and grow tax-free earnings. But only an HSA lets you take tax-free distributions for qualified medical expenses. After age 65 you can use your health savings account for any expense, you’ll simply pay ordinary income taxes—just like a 401 (k). 401 (k) vs. HSA. softwaretestingfundamentals system testing
